Objectives The Discharger owns and operates a wastewater collection, treatment, and disposal system, and provides sewerage service to the Auburn Rancheria Casino, a gaming and entertainment facility. Treated municipal wastewater is discharged to an unnamed tributary of Orchard Creek, at the point, latitude 38 degree, 50 min, and 30 sec and longitude 121 degree, 19 min, and 00 sec, a water of the United States and a tributary to Orchard Creek, Auburn Ravine, the East Side Canal, the Cross Canal, and the Sacramento River. Treated wastewater is also used to irrigate on-site landscaping for exterior decorative fountain and toilet flushing within the gaming facility.
